Lead and deliver complex, enterprise-level programs vital to Highmark's strategic transformation initiatives. This role involves the successful definition, implementation, and delivery of programs that require significant cross-functional collaboration and managing inter-dependencies across a group of projects and/or related activities. The Senior Program Manager will drive initiatives aimed at modernizing our product, sales, and underwriting capabilities, enhancing core operational workflows, improving client and producer experiences, and contributing to sustainable growth. This position navigates multiple moderate-probability, moderate-impact risk factors within the constraints of scope, quality, time, and budget, while managing a matrixed group of employees and contractors to achieve coordinated and impactful business outcomes..

ESSENTIAL RESPONSIBILITIES

  • Work with management to assemble project teams and work groups to produce deliverables required to achieve the objectives of a defined corporate program. Lead project managers and work group leaders in the development and maintenance of comprehensive plans for a defined corporate program.
  • Organize, direct and coordinate cross-functional activities to focus corporate resources on the successful delivery and implementation of the desired results for a defined corporate program and/or strategic initiative.
  • Work with the executive sponsor of a corporate program (VP or higher), and other management as required to achieve the objectives of a defined corporate program. Acquire detailed understanding of the business objectives for an assigned area.
  • Monitor and evaluate the progress, alignment and financial “health” of a cross-functional group of projects and related activities which together, constitutes a defined corporate program. Direct corrective action as needed to maintain the viability of the program. If required - Report to the executive team/sponsor/steering committee on the progress, business impacts and strategies around the program(s).
  • Assess risks that might jeopardize successful achievement of the desired results of a program, develop risk mitigation strategies and tactics, and implement risk mitigation plans.
  • As needed - Partners with procurement to develop and execute strategies related to the service/asset contracts.
  • As needed - Manages the vendor to the responsibilities outlined in the contract and statement of work.
  • Other duties as assigned or requested.
